This one fires when Deploybot (our chat bot that announces deploy status in the Quillware channels) stops acknowledging pipeline events for five minutes. Usually it means the webhook listener crashed and systemd gave up restarting it — annoying, but harmless, since deploys themselves keep running. The catch: engineers assume a silent bot means a stuck deploy and start paging people. Please review the restart logic with that in mind. The remediation steps are on the internal page here.

runbook for tagep-fajof: https://rundeck.nelvrolabs.test/pipeline

The Givenest receipt mailer reads all settings from `.env` at boot; nothing is hardcoded. `MAILER_FROM_NAME` and `RECEIPT_TEMPLATE_PATH` are required, and the template must include the donation amount and tax-year tokens or startup validation fails. Reviewers should confirm `RECEIPT_RETRY_LIMIT` stays at 3 — higher values risk duplicate receipts during outbox replays. Locale fallbacks default to `en-HV` for Harlow Valley deployments. Finally, the mailer signs each receipt PDF using the key defined on the line immediately below this section.

secret setting of tajof-bahif: COURIER_KEY3=65d

Test plan — DedupeHawk v2.3 release candidate.

Scope: alert deduplication window changes (90s → 120s) and fingerprint hashing. Cases: duplicate burst from one source, cross-source duplicates, flapping alerts, and the resolved-then-refire edge case. Pass criteria: zero double-pages in the burst scenario, under 2s dedupe latency at 500 alerts/min. Staging only; prod config untouched until sign-off. Automated suite runs nightly. Manual checks hit the staging ingest endpoint, authenticated with the token below.

login token, yajeg-fawif: eyJhbGciOiJIUzI1NiIsInR5cCI6IkpXVCJ9.eyJzdWIiOiIEdPQYnZXaZIn0.HSRTnYZBx0Qc

// RECON_BATCH_SIZE controls the nightly inventory reconciliation job for
// Stockhaven. The job diffs warehouse counts against the Ledgerline catalog
// and queues mismatches for review. Don't raise this above 500 without
// checking DB lock contention first — we learned that the hard way during
// the Brindlemark rollout. Runs at 02:00 UTC; failures retry twice, then
// page on-call. If you change the schedule, update the runbook too. The
// build that last touched this logic is recorded below.

build token for tawif-bahip: htk31_68bba16e1afabfef4ecc69408c06f16